PALMOILMAGAZINE, SOUTH PAPUA – As the morning sun illuminated Boven Digoel, South Papua, the hum of machinery and bustling workers signaled the construction of a groundbreaking project. This was no ordinary development—it was the region’s first Biogas Power Plant, initiated by Tunas Sawa Erma (TSE) Group.
“We recognize that the palm oil industry must continuously innovate—not just for business sustainability, but also for environmental responsibility,” said Luwy Leunufna, Director of TSE Group, in a statement to Palmoilmagazine.com on Saturday (March 8, 2025).
He acknowledged that while the initial investment is substantial, it will reduce long-term reliance on fossil fuels.

With an investment of $3.6 million, TSE Group is developing a biogas facility that converts Palm Oil Mill Effluent (POME) into renewable energy. Two massive biogas tanks, each with a 7,800-cubic-meter capacity, dominate the plant site. Once operational, the facility will generate 2 MW of electricity, supporting operations such as the Palm Kernel Crushing Plant.
However, energy efficiency is just one aspect of the initiative. Luwy emphasized that the project is part of the company’s commitment to achieve Net Zero Emissions by 2050.
“By integrating the Biogas Power Plant with BioCNG, we are accelerating sustainability efforts. Our goal is to offset emissions, replace fuel-powered heavy machinery with electric vehicles, and transition from B30 biodiesel to B40 and B50 in line with government regulations,” he explained.
This initiative also aligns with Indonesia’s commitment to the Paris Agreement, reinforcing TSE Group’s belief that national emission reduction targets can only be met through collaboration and innovation.
The biogas plant is set to be inaugurated in the coming months. Moreover, TSE Group has outlined plans to build five additional facilities as part of its Emission Reduction Roadmap.
